Hearty Veggie Ratatouille
Cubed eggplant and diced onions browned in part of olive oil. Garlic added then mushrooms sautéed with chili flakes separately. Yellow peppers and zucchinis cooked till tenderness, then all veggies tossed together with drained diced tomatoes and sprigs of fresh thyme. Simmer gently till mixture thickens and flavors meld. Finish with torn fresh basil and seasoning adjusted. Serve alongside grains, grilled fish, or as a base for rustic flatbread. Variations include swapping mushrooms for chopped eggplant or adding diced carrots for sweetness. Timing relies on visual caramelization and softening rather than strict minutes. Method emphasizes layering flavors through successive sautéing. Vegan, gluten-free, nut-free.

Broccoli Bacon Quiche
A savory baked tart with a flaky homemade crust filled with tender broccoli, smoky bacon, sautéed onions, and a rich custard infused with melty mozzarella and sharp aged cheddar. Time-tested technique for a crisp base and a creamy interior with balanced seasoning. Practical substitutions include turkey bacon or smoked tofu for bacon and whole wheat pastry flour for a nuttier crust. Work fast with cold butter, chill dough thoroughly, and watch the crust edges—golden means done. Avoid soggy bottoms by blind baking the shell with weights. Recognize doneness by firm, set center and browned cheese topping. Ideal for weeknight dinners or brunch.
